Output e19f696f76c73c42ab4847661f84a214f2466d49ab57a0bab298befe0ea702d9:34

value
514976
script pubkey
OP_0 OP_PUSHBYTES_20 bad57639f9bb50d249dd8a2740a20439a4900405
address
bc1qht2hvw0ehdgdyjwa3gn5pgsy8xjfqpq9jxq92l
transaction
e19f696f76c73c42ab4847661f84a214f2466d49ab57a0bab298befe0ea702d9
spent
true